Healthy Protein Shakes for Weight Gain benefit: Protein shakes can be a beneficial addition to a weight gain diet because they provide a convenient and easy way to add extra calories and protein. Protein is essential for muscle growth and repair, and a higher protein intake can help increase muscle mass and strength. Additionally, protein can help keep you full and satisfied, making it easier to consume the additional calories needed for weight gain.
The shakes I mentioned above also provide a variety of nutrients such as v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ants from fruits, and healthy fats from nuts, seeds, and nut butter which are also beneficial for overall health.
It’s important to note that consuming protein shakes alone will not cause weight gain, it is essential to have a balanced diet and an active lifestyle in order to see results.

1. Peanut butter and banana Protein Shakes benefits
Peanut butter and banana Protein shake: Blend 1 banana, 1 scoop of peanut butter, 1 scoop of protein powder, and 1 cup of milk.
The peanut butter and banana shake is a nutritious and high-calorie option that can be beneficial for weight gain. The shake contains a combination of carbohydrates, healthy fats, and protein which makes it a well-rounded option for a weight-gain diet.
The banana in the shake provides a source of carbohydrates, which is the body’s primary source of energy. The carbohydrates in bananas are also a good source of dietary fiber, which can help keep you feeling full and satisfied.
Peanut butter is a great source of healthy fats and protein, both of which are important for muscle growth and repair. Peanut butter is also a good source of magnesium, a mineral that plays a key role in muscle function.
The protein powder used in the shake also provides a source of high-quality protein, which is essential for building and maintaining muscle mass.
It is also a good source of potassium, vitamin B6, vitamin C, and manganese which can help support overall health and well-being.
It’s important to keep in mind that consuming the shake in moderation and not exceed the daily recommended calorie intake.

8. Banana and oat shake benefit
Banana and oat Protein shake: Blend 1 banana, 1 scoop of vanilla protein powder, 1/2 cup of rolled oats, and 1 cup of milk.
A banana and oat shake can be a nutritious option as it contains a variety of beneficial ingredients. Bananas are a good source of potassium, vitamin B6, and dietary fiber. They also provide some vitamin C, manganese, and a small amount of other essential vitamins and minerals. Oats are a whole grain that is high in fiber, antioxidants, and minerals like manganese, phosphorus, and thiamine.
They also contain a type of soluble fiber called beta-glucan which has been shown to have cholesterol-lowering properties.
Adding milk or yogurt to the shake will also provide additional protein and calcium. Overall, a banana and oat shake can be a healthy option as part of a balanced diet.

10. Chocolate and coconut shakes benefit
Chocolate and coconut Protein shake: Blend 1 scoop of chocolate protein powder, 1/2 cup of unsweetened shredded coconut, 1 cup of coconut milk, and 1 frozen banana.
A chocolate and coconut shake can be a tasty treat, but it may not provide many significant health benefits. Chocolate, particularly dark chocolate, is a good source of antioxidants and can have benefits for heart health when consumed in moderation. However, added sugar and milk or cream can contribute to a high-calorie count in a shake.
Coconut is a rich source of healthy fats, specifically medium-chain triglycerides (MCTs) which can be used as an energy source by the body and can help to promote satiety. It’s also a good source of fiber, manganese, and iron.
Adding coconut milk or cream to the shake can provide additional healthy fats and flavor, but it is also high in calories. Overall, it’s best to consume it in moderation as part of a balanced diet.
